Data Center Project Manager
HDR is currently seeking a Data Center Project Manager to join one of the largest, fastest growing, and comprehensive TMT (Tech, Media and Telecom) practices in the industry. Opportunities are available in these preferred locations: US: Atlanta, Austin, Bellevue, Boise, Charlotte, Chicago, Columbus, Dallas, Denver, Houston, Kansas City, Las Vegas, Los Angeles, Minneapolis, Newark, New York, Omaha, Orlando, Pennington, Phoenix, Pittsburgh, Portland, Raleigh, Sacramento/Folsom, Salt Lake City, San Antonio, Walnut Creek. UK: London, Manchester, Glasgow
HDR is looking for a project manager whose experience focuses on client development and delivery of data center projects. The ideal candidate should have a proven background in successfully delivering various data center and mission critical projects ranging from upfront planning and pre-design activities through detail design, construction support and commissioning. In addition to managing and delivering projects (which is the primary focus of this role), the successful candidate must possess the drive, experience and charisma needed to develop and secure work from a robust global client base and expand upon HDR's reputation within these markets. This individual will manage multi-disciplinary design teams from project conception to completion. Keen focus on organizational skills and follow-through are required to be successful in this role. This person will work closely with the Regional Building Engineering Services Business Group Managers as well as our global TMT client management team. Some travel to client sites or other HDR offices is required.

Preferred Qualifications:
- Minimum of 5 years leadership experience in the areas of site programming, project planning, design, construction and/or commissioning
- Previous Data Center/Mission Critical experience an architectural/engineering, or engineering consulting firm is desired.
- Strong desire to stay current with the trends of the fast-paced industry of mission critical.
- Must have the ability to interact with various design teams, have excellent organizational, project management and communication (both written and verbal) skills
- Working knowledge of the following standards: Uptime Topology standards, ASHRAE TC 9.9, and the ISO standards regarding PUE, CUE, and WUE.
- Working knowledge of Newforma Project Center and/or ProjectWise Document Management Software
- Excellent organizational and communication skills
- Strongly motivated and showing professional initiative. Focused on client outcomes.
- Working knowledge of current industry standards
- Strong organizational and time management skills to effectively work on multiple projects simultaneously.
